Definitions of pastoralize word
- verb with object pastoralize to make pastoral or rural. 1
- verb with object pastoralize to celebrate in a pastoral or set in a pastoral form. 1

Origin of pastoralize
First appearance:
before 1815 One of the 39% newest English words
First recorded in 1815-25; pastoral + -ize
